🚨 Why Google Suspends Business Listings

Before jumping into recovery, it’s essential to understand why Google might suspend a listing. Common reasons include:

  1. Violation of Google’s guidelines – Using virtual offices, keyword stuffing in your business name, or fake addresses.

  2. Address inconsistencies – Your address doesn’t match across your website, directories, or social profiles.

  3. Ownership conflicts – Multiple users managing or verifying the same listing.

  4. Category misuse – Selecting irrelevant business categories.

  5. Spam reports – Competitors or users flagging your listing for suspicious behavior.


🧩 Types of Google My Business Suspensions

There are two main types:

  • Soft suspension – Your listing still appears on Google Maps, but you lose management access.

  • Hard suspension – Your profile disappears completely from Maps and Search results.

Knowing which type you’re facing helps determine the next steps.


⚙️ Step-by-Step Process to Recover Your GMB Listing

Step 1: Identify the Reason for Suspension

Log in to your Google Business Profile dashboard and look for notifications or guideline violation notes. Visit Google’s guidelines for representing your business to compare.

Step 2: Fix the Root Cause

Make sure your business name, category, address, and website comply with Google’s rules.

  • Remove unnecessary keywords from your name.

  • Use a real, physical address where customers can visit.

  • Ensure NAP (Name, Address, Phone) consistency across the web.

Step 3: Gather Verification Proof

Before appealing, prepare supporting documents such as:

  • Business license or trade certificate

  • Utility bill (with address)

  • Business signage photo showing your location

  • Storefront images from multiple angles

Step 4: Submit the Appeal Form

Go to the Google Business Profile reinstatement form.
Fill it carefully and attach your documents. Write a clear and professional explanation — avoid blaming Google or using emotional language.

Step 5: Wait and Respond Professionally

Once submitted, it may take 3–7 business days for Google to respond. If they ask for clarification, reply politely and provide all requested information.


💡 Pro Tip from My Experience

  • Always keep a backup of your listing data (name, address, categories, posts, reviews).

  • Avoid using shared office addresses or co-working spaces unless you have a dedicated space with visible signage.

  • Update your business photos regularly — active profiles are less likely to be flagged.

  • If your business serves customers at their location (like cleaning, plumbing, delivery, etc.), switch to a Service Area Business (SAB) model instead of showing your address.


✅ How Long Does It Take to Recover a GMB Listing?

Most reinstatements happen within a week — but if you’ve had repeated suspensions, it can take longer. In some cases, you might need to contact Google Business Profile Support via Twitter/X or live chat to escalate the issue.
